Context: Ardenfell line margins slipped three points over two quarters. Drivers: input steel costs, aggressive discounting at the Westmoor branch, and a stale price book. Proposal: uplift list prices four percent, tighten discount authority to regional level, sunset the two lowest-margin SKUs. Risk: volume loss at Halverton accounts, estimated under two percent. Decision requested at Thursday's review. Modelling assumptions are in the appendix pack. The commercial reasoning leadership wants kept close is noted directly below.

board note of tajop-yajof: The finance team signed off on a budget of $77.6 million for Project Pramir.

Subject: Training budget for next year

Hi all — heads up that the L&D budget for next year lands at roughly the same level as this year, with a modest bump for the Fernbrook leadership track. Department heads should submit draft plans by month-end. One strategic consideration is driving this allocation, and it's for this group only.

internal memo for fafog-fadug: Gross margin on Holwyn came in at 10 percent against a plan of 5 percent. Only 5 of the 140 pilot accounts renewed Holwyn, so a churn review is set for January 1.

**Ticket: Drift in dependency pins on brambleworks builders**

The nightly audit flagged three builder pools running unpinned transitive deps, violating the Ferncastle pinning policy. New folks: we pin everything, including build tooling, and regenerate lockfiles only through the pinbot job. Manual edits to lockfiles get reverted. Affected pools need re-baking from the golden image. To verify a builder is compliant, compare its running config against the canonical set below.

deployment values, kahap-kadug:
[fenmir]
port = 8000
region = central-1
host = fenmir.norvaworks.corp
timeout_ms = 2000
retries = 6